Is there a direct bus between Fenchurch Street (Station) and Harringay?
Yes, there is a direct bus departing from Bank Station / King William St station and arriving at St Ann's Road. Services depart every 10 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 41 min.
Is there a direct train between Fenchurch Street (Station) and Harringay?
Yes, there is a direct train departing from Moorgate and arriving at Harringay. Services depart every 15 minutes, and operate every day. The journey takes approximately 17 min.
